Canaletto’s Venice Revisited
These 18th-century views of Venice offer tiny details to engage and amuse in every square inch.
This is the first time the 24 paintings have been shown together away from their usual home at
Woburn Abbey. National Maritime Museum, London SE10 (rmg.co.uk), until Sept 25
Sheila Hicks
So-called “fibre art” has never been more fashionable and this show shines a light on one of the
genre’s doyennes, the 87-year-old American textile-artist-cum-sculptor, Hicks. Hepworth
Wakefield (hepworthwakefield.org), until Sept 25
